Which ratio correctly compares 60 mm to 45 cm?

First we need to convert cm to mm
45 cm = 450 mm

Now our ratio looks like this
60/450
We can divide both by 30 and once we do that our ratio will look like this:
2/15

If you roll two fair six sided dice, what is the probability that the sum is 5 or lower
lana66690 [7]

Answer: P(sum is 5 or lower) = 10/36 (not simplified) = 5/18 (simplified)

Step-by-step explanation: The event is {(1,1), (1,2), (1,3), (1,4), (2,1), (2,2), (2,3), (3,1), (3,2), (4,1)}
